STEWART v. LAWSON


689 S.W.2d 21 (1985)

Edwin S. STEWART, Movant, v. Howard C. LAWSON, Deputy Commissioner of Labor, Successor to John Calhoun Wells (the Special Fund); Coal Miners' Pneumoconiosis Fund; and Mountain Top Fuel, Inc., Respondents.

Supreme Court of Kentucky.

May 2, 1985.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

R. Roland Case, Kelsey E. Friend Law Firm, Pikeville, for movant.

Dennis S. Kline, Dept. of Labor, Louisville for Special Fund.

William J. Baird, III, Baird & Baird, Pikeville, for Mountain Top Fuel.

Jackie H. Blankenship, Director, Workers' Compensation Bd., Frankfort, for respondents.


AKER, Justice.

The movant, Edwin Stewart, filed a claim for Worker's Compensation benefits against his employer, Mountain Top Fuel, Inc., the Special Fund and the Coal Miner's Pneumoconiosis Fund alleging that he had become disabled by pneumoconiosis/silicosis. The movant's work history included six years as a coal miner, of which three were spent underground, and six years as a general laborer packing fiberglass for shipment.
